What are the religions that are followed in India?

The country of India was the birthplace of four religions, including Buddhism, Hinduism, Jainism, and Sikhism. Today, the three main religions followed in India are Hinduism, Islam, and Christianity.

What religion are people in India?

India has people from many religions, including Hindu, Jain, Buddhist, Islam, Sikh, Christian, Judaism, and ZoroastrianismThe CIA World Factbook has the following statsistics from the 2001 census:Hindu 80.5%,Muslim 13.4%Christian 2.3%Sikh 1.9%Other 1.8%,Unspecified 0.1%


Which religion speaks Hindi?

hindi is the language spoken in the northern part of india, mainly in the states of uttar pradesh, bihar, Haryana, rajasthan and delhi. the accent and the pronunciation of words is different in all these states but the language is the same. people of all Religions in india speak thiss language.
